Distinct patterns of socio-economic disparities in child-to-adolescent BMI trajectories across UK ethnic groups: A prospective longitudinal study.
Yi LuAnna PearceLeah LiPublished in: Pediatric obesity (2019)
Socio-economic advantage may not be universally associated with lower BMI, which should be considered when planning obesity interventions. The positive SEP-BMI association in children of Black origin requires replication and merits further investigation into underpinning mechanisms.
